sockunion: add accessors for sockunion address

Upcoming nhrp code will use this, and it can be used to remove
the sockunion2ip(X) macro.

size_t
family2addrsize(int family)
{
switch (family)
{
case AF_INET:
return sizeof(struct in_addr);
#ifdef HAVE_IPV6
case AF_INET6:
return sizeof(struct in6_addr);
#endif /* HAVE_IPV6 */
}
return 0;
}
size_t
sockunion_get_addrlen(const union sockunion *su)
{
return family2addrsize(sockunion_family(su));
}
const u_char *
sockunion_get_addr(const union sockunion *su)
{
switch (sockunion_family(su))
{
case AF_INET:
return (const u_char *) &su->sin.sin_addr.s_addr;
#ifdef HAVE_IPV6
case AF_INET6:
return (const u_char *) &su->sin6.sin6_addr;
#endif /* HAVE_IPV6 */
}
return NULL;
}
void
sockunion_set(union sockunion *su, int family, const u_char *addr, size_t bytes)
{
if (family2addrsize(family) != bytes)
return;
sockunion_family(su) = family;
switch (family)
{
case AF_INET:
memcpy(&su->sin.sin_addr.s_addr, addr, bytes);
break;
#ifdef HAVE_IPV6
case AF_INET6:
memcpy(&su->sin6.sin6_addr, addr, bytes);
break;
#endif /* HAVE_IPV6 */
}
}
